OOTL: Can I get a summary?

[-] [email protected] 36 points 2 years ago

they rejected the request of Deep Rock Galatic and Dwarf Fortress to add a dwarf tag, the two teamed up on a co marketing campaign to get the decision reversed, Steam acquiesced.
